CSS3 動漫效果,是指利用 CSS3 技術實現動漫風格的網頁設計效果。CSS3 相較于 CSS2,新增加了一系列的新特性,包括動畫、漸變、陰影等,使得動漫效果的實現更加容易和自然。
/* 實現一個簡單的動態人物效果 */ .character { position: relative; animation: move 2s infinite ease-in-out; -webkit-animation: move 2s infinite ease-in-out; background: url("character.png") no-repeat; width: 100px; height: 150px; } @keyframes move { 0% { top: 50px; left: 0; } 25% { top: 50px; left: 50%; } 50% { top: 0; left: 50%; } 75% { top: -50px; left: 50%; } 100% { top: 50px; left: 0; } } @-webkit-keyframes move { 0% { top 50px; left: 0; } 25% { top: 50px; left: 50%; } 50% { top: 0; left: 50%; } 75% { top: -50px; left: 50%; } 100% { top: 50px; left: 0; } }
以上代碼是一個簡單的動畫特效代碼,實現了一個人物在頁面中自動移動。通過對代碼中的關鍵幀設置,可以實現更多樣的動漫效果,例如閃爍、旋轉等等。
除了動畫特效,漸變和陰影也是實現動漫效果中常用的屬性。可以通過漸變表達色彩和光影感,而陰影則可以增加圖形的立體感和層次感。
/* 實現一個帶有漸變和陰影效果的圖形 */ .shape { background: linear-gradient(to bottom right, #ffffff, #ff0000); border-radius: 50%; box-shadow: 0 0 10px #000000; width: 100px; height: 100px; }
以上代碼實現了一個圓形的漸變陰影圖形效果。它憑借漸變和陰影的特性,增強了圖形的鮮明感和立體感。
總之,CSS3 動漫效果是一個非常有趣的網頁設計領域,了解和掌握 CSS3 技術,可以讓你的網頁更加生動有趣,并給用戶留下深刻的印象。
下一篇css3動感旋轉樹